About this game

Ready to bomb? Boomliner is a fast-paced, retro-style action game where you pilot a plane that keeps moving forward, descending one level lower with each round. Your mission is simple, yet thrilling: drop bombs to clear the towering buildings below so you can land safely. But beware—while one bomb is active, you can’t drop another, so every throw matters, and timing is everything.
As you progress, you’ll unlock four unique bomb types, each with its own behavior and explosive power. From direct-impact bombs to multi-directional blasts and tactical rockets, every tool in your arsenal offers a new way to destroy. With each level, new upgrades become available—boost your bomb damage, increase drop speed, slow down your aircraft for better control, or unlock the ability to drop multiple bombs in a row. You can also purchase different plane types, each with its own style and abilities, so you can find the perfect match for your strategy.
Boomliner tests both your reflexes and your tactical thinking. Every drop is a decision, every explosion an opportunity. The space gets tighter, the challenge grows, and the rewards get bigger. Featuring a low poly visual style and classic arcade gameplay with a modern twist, Boomliner is built for players who love explosive action, strategic bombing, and fast-paced reflex challenges.
